Prime Minister of India to pay a state visit to Uzbekistan
At the invitation of the President of the Republic of Uzbekistan Shavkat Mirziyoyev, the Prime Minister of the Republic of India Narendra Modi will pay a state visit to Uzbekistan on August 29-30.
The agenda for the upcoming talks focuses on deepening the strategic partnership between Uzbekistan and India and broadening various areas of cooperation.
Particular attention will be given to expanding systematic political dialogue and cultural and humanitarian exchanges, and to promoting specific cooperation programs and projects in trade, energy, the chemical industry, geology, healthcare, pharmaceuticals, agriculture, mechanical engineering, and other economic sectors.
The leaders will exchange views on current international affairs, the regional agenda, and cooperation within multilateral formats.
Following the meeting, the signing of a substantial package of bilateral agreements is scheduled.
